International Events
OVERVIEW
All international tours, to and
from South Africa, involving a member of
University Sport South Africa (USSA), fall under
the jurisdiction of USSA. The general
arrangements for tours are subject to the
approval of the National Executive Committee
(NEC) of USSA.
Permission to tour shall be
obtained at least three (3) months in advance
from the National Sports Federation concerned as
well as from the NEC of USSA. The NEC may in
exceptional circumstances consider well
motivated written applications that are received
on shorter notice. Applications received after
the closing date set by the International
University Sports Federation (FISU) or
Organising Committees of World University
Championship events, will not be considered.
Applications and/or motivations
to tour must include the following:
-
detailed progress report on
the development programme for that specific
sport;
-
copy of the invitation to
tour;
-
general arrangements and
programme of the tour;
-
details on travel and
accommodation arrangements;
-
detailed report on the
trials, and team selection process (e.g.
dates, venues, number of participants,
number of teams, selection criteria);
-
names of team members, their
institutions, student numbers, course of
study and RSA passport numbers;
-
name of team manager,
occupation and institution;
-
name(s) of coaching staff,
occupation and institution;
-
indication of the standard of
team (e.g. national and international
ranking);
-
necessary guarantees of
sufficient funds (i.e. financial resources
versus detailed budget).
USSA in association with SASCOC,
shall be responsible for high performance
multi-coded international events, i.e. FISU
Universiades, FASU and the CUCSA Games.
USSA in association with National Federations
shall be responsible for the preparation and
delivery of teams that will participate in
individual World University Championship events.
The selection of national university sports
teams shall be in accordance with FISU
Regulations as well as the USSA and SASCOC
selection policies.
Official trials involving all
possible students from that specific
association, province or club, shall be held
before a touring team is constituted. Trials for
the selection of national teams to participate
in the various World university championship and
multi-sport events (Universiade, FASU and CUCSA
Games), must be completed in time for USSA to
meet all deadlines. USSA Associations must
submit their teams to the NEC of USSA for
verification and approval. A tour takes place
only when the selection committee, the NEC of
USSA and the appropriate National Sports
Federation find the standard in the specific
sport sufficiently high for competing at
international level, whether at development
and/or elite levels.
The National University Sports
Association (NUSA) concerned shall ensure the
necessary liaison with the embassies involved,
e.g. visas and customs regulations.
However, all forms of international liaison,
including contact with FISU and Organising
Committees of World University Championships
must be done through the National Office of the
USSA Secretariat. The behaviour of tour
members shall at all times be worthy of South
Africa and their tertiary institutions so that
they may be regarded as true ambassadors of
South African student sport.
